Promotes Regular Physical Activity
Sitting for extended periods is related to numerous health threats, including obesity, cardiovascular illness, and musculoskeletal issues. Using a small treadmill while working permits individuals to participate in routine exercise without sacrificing performance.
2. Boosts Energy and Productivity
Research recommends that exercise increases blood flow to the brain and enhances cognitive functions. Users of desk treadmills frequently report increased focus, creativity, and energy levels, resulting in enhanced overall performance.
3. Supports Weight Management
By integrating walking into the workday, people can burn additional calories without devoting to a rigorous exercise regimen. This can be especially advantageous for those dealing with weight management or seeking to maintain a healthy way of life.
4. Motivates Good Posture
Numerous small treadmills are developed to be used while standing or sitting, motivating much better posture. Enhanced alignment can result in less back and neck concerns that are often related to long hours spent sitting at a desk.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Can I use a small treadmill while on video calls?A1: Yes, walking on a treadmill can be done during video calls, offered the noise level is minimal. Think about investing in a model created for quiet operation.

Q2: Are small treadmills appropriate for running?A2: Most small treadmills are ideal for walking and light jogging. If running is your primary goal, consider a more robust alternative specifically created for running. Q3: How much space do I require for a small treadmill?A3: Small
treadmills differ in measurements, however typically, they need about 6-10 square feet of area. Constantly determine your work area to make sure a good fit. Q4: Can I use the treadmill with a standing desk?A4: Yes, lots of small treadmills are specifically designed
